Clogged drain repair services involve identifying and resolving blockages within household or commercial drainage systems. When drains become obstructed, it can lead to slow drainage, foul odors, or even water backups that disrupt daily activities. Service providers typically perform inspections to locate the cause of the clog, which may include the use of specialized tools such as augers, hydro-jetting equipment, or cameras to assess the extent of the blockage. Once the source of the clog is determined, technicians work to clear the obstruction and restore proper flow, ensuring the drainage system functions efficiently.
These services address a variety of common drainage problems, including buildup of debris, grease accumulation, hair clogs, or foreign objects lodged within pipes. Over time, such blockages can cause increased pressure within the plumbing system, leading to potential pipe damage or leaks. Clogged drain repair helps prevent these issues from worsening, reducing the risk of water damage and costly repairs. It also improves the overall hygiene and safety of the property by eliminating sources of foul odors and preventing the growth of mold and bacteria caused by standing water or slow drainage.

The overview below groups typical Clogged Drain Repair proj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Blairstown, NJ.
In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.
Basic clog removal - Typically costs between $150 and $350 for straightforward drain cleaning services. For example, clearing a minor kitchen or bathroom drain usually falls within this range.
Advanced drain repairs - More extensive repairs, such as replacing sections of pipe or addressing severe blockages, can range from $500 to $1,500 depending on the complexity. Costs vary based on the extent of the damage and accessibility.
Emergency services - Emergency clog repairs often cost between $200 and $600, with higher prices for after-hours or urgent service calls. These services may include rapid response to severe blockages or backups.
Inspection and diagnosis - Professional drain inspections, often using cameras, typically cost between $100 and $300. This fee helps identify the cause of clogs and guides the repair process.
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What causes a drain to become clogged? Common causes include the buildup of hair, soap scum, grease, food particles, and foreign objects blocking the pipes.
How can I tell if my drain is clogged? Signs include slow draining water, gurgling sounds, foul odors, or water backing up in sinks or tubs.
What are typical methods used to repair clogged drains? Local service providers may use techniques such as snaking, hydro jetting, or drain clearing tools to resolve clogs.
Is it possible to prevent clogged drains? Regular maintenance, avoiding pouring grease or large debris down drains, and using drain screens can help prevent clogs.
